IPL Match in Bengaluru: Metro Extends Services and Offers Discounted Return Tickets

To ensure hassle-free travel for cricket enthusiasts attending the TATA IPL-T20 matches at the Chinnaswamy Stadium, the Bangalore Metro Rail Corporation Limited (BMRCL) has announced an extension of train services on specific match days.

IPL Match in Bengaluru

The decision comes as a relief for fans as the final train service from four terminating stations will now run until 11:30 pm on April 15, May 4, May 12, and May 18. Currently, the last train departs from these stations at 11 pm.

To further facilitate transportation, return journey paper tickets priced at Rs 50 will be available for purchase at all Metro stations starting from 2 pm on match days. These tickets are valid for travel from Cubbon Park and MG Road Metro stations to any other Metro station until the extended service closure.

The BMRCL has also made provisions for commuters to use QR code tickets, Smart Cards, and NCMC Cards for the extended service. Public advisory encourages purchasing QR tickets in advance via WhatsApp, the Namma Metro App, or PayTM to avoid the last-minute rush.
